Output f888c86ea0fc6226aeda28fe439154ff76ebc5d772ab1fb3b8e2df1111188373:20

value
302698
script pubkey
OP_HASH160 OP_PUSHBYTES_20 8cd2bf817c9b837b65debd951786178e2a3489ae OP_EQUAL
address
3EXczS3WBdDJVqNX663uEUMJhaFdFX1QqY
transaction
f888c86ea0fc6226aeda28fe439154ff76ebc5d772ab1fb3b8e2df1111188373
spent
true